How guest reviews work
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We use a weighted review system which means that the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

Verified reviewThe staff are very welcoming and friendly. The rooms are spotless and well-kept, although the décor is a bit dated. The hotel has a cozy café where you can enjoy breakfast. Being located on the main road means that the view from the window overlooks the street, but the advantage is its great convenience — with a supermarket, laundry, and pharmacy just steps away, and Potes only a short drive.
Parking was along the street rather than inside a private area. While the hotel had a few reserved spots, they weren’t always sufficient to park right in front. The bathroom on the ground floor had a window facing the neighboring hotel, making it feel less private. Also, there was no access to the garden, even though it was mentioned in the description.

Verified reviewGood location , attractive building, parking outside . Very clean . Bedrooms away from road are quiet with a nice Mountain View . There is a small supermarket opposite and the main town is a 10-15 walk, worth a visit , with many restaurants .
Bathrooms were in need of modernization , but they were very clean. WiFi was only limited to the bar/reception area, which I didn’t try as have large mobile data plan .Rooms lacked air conditioning and with daytime temperatures of 37 degrees it meant the bedroom was too warm to get a comfortable nights sleep.
